"Arancini Siciliani":
150g rice
olive oil and fry oil
onion
1 egg
mozzarella
bread crumbs
salt, pepper (if you want)

put some olive oil and onion in the cooking pan, then add rice, leave it to toast then add some stock (a little bit at a time), add salt and when the rice is cooked (it have to be very cream) add one egg beaten with salt and parmesan, mixed well, let it cool, then shape some little balls with in the center a little piece of mozzarella, pass the balls in the bread crumbs and let it cold. Fry in boiling oil and then enjoy your meal!

here is a traditional recipe for “pound cake” («фунтовый кекс»). It has this name in English because in the original recipe, one pound (454 g) of each of the major ingredients is used. This version of the recipe uses about half as much of the ingredients, to make a single cake.

250 g flour
250 g sugar
250 g butter, at room temperature (20 °C)
250 g eggs (five eggs), at room temperature (20 °C)
15 ml rose water

(Modern tastes here would subtract 30 g of flour and add 30 g of sugar to the recipe above, but equal amounts are traditional.)

Preheat oven to 180 °C. Mix together sugar and butter until the mixture is creamy. In a separate bowl, lightly beat eggs together, and then slowly drizzle the egg mixture into the creamy sugar and butter mixture, gently combining them (in the same way that oil would be added in a mayonnaise recipe, if you’ve ever made mayonnaise). Mix in the rose water, and then add the flour in small portions to the mixture until completely incorporated into the batter. Grease a loaf pan with butter, pour the batter into the pan, and put the pan into the oven. Cook for one hour. If a toothpick poked into the cake comes out clean, the cake is done; otherwise, let it cook a little longer until a toothpick comes out clean. Let the cake cool in the pan on a rack for five minutes, and then remove the cake from the pan and place the cake on a rack to cool to room temperature before serving.

If rose water is not easily found there, a different flavoring can be substituted, e.g. 15 ml brandy, or 5 ml ground nutmeg, or 5 ml
grated lemon rind — even no additional flavoring at all could be chosen.
